<img src="http://gmnewsline.com/main/HHR2LT.jpg" align="left" border="0" hspace="5" vspace="2">DETROIT, May 6, 2005 - Chevrolet has announced pricing for the 2006 Chevy HHR, starting at $15,990.
HHR will be offered in three different models. The MSRP for the LS will be $15,990. The MSRP for the HHR 1LT will be $16,990. Pricing for the 2LT will be $18,790. Pricing includes destination and freight charges.
"We believe this competitive pricing will encourage consumers to get to know our all-new, innovative Chevy HHR when it hits the market later this year," said Ed Peper, Chevrolet general manager.

HHR is designed for consumers who need the storage of a utility, the ride comfort of a car, and styling that lets them stand out from the crowd. The vehicle offers a complete fold-flat interior, from the front passenger area to the liftgate -- large enough to fit an 8' extension ladder.

HHR offers several other convenient storage areas including an auxiliary glove box, two large storage bins behind the rear seat, and holders for plastic bags on the rear compartment bin.

In addition to all the great utility, HHR is offered in vibrant exterior colors including Daytona Blue Metallic, Sunburst Orange II Metallic, Sport Red, Silverstone Metallic and a vehicle exclusive Majestic Amethyst Metallic.

Standard features on the LS and LT models include air conditioning, power windows, door locks and outside mirrors, six-speaker CD stereo with auxiliary input jack for iPods or other devices, and remote keyless entry. Additional features include a driver information center and driver and front passenger frontal air bags. Available options include remote start (standard with an automatic transmission), an upgraded audio system, sunroof with express open and close, and 16" and 17" wheel options. Head curtain side air bags for front- and rear-seat outboard passengers are also optional.

The 1LT model also includes a standard MP3 player, eight-way power seat including power lumbar, a satin exterior finish and cast aluminum wheels. Other available features include a bright chrome exterior trim and a bright exhaust tip, as well as ABS and traction control (traction control only available with automatic transmission).

HHR 2LT standard features include ABS, fog lamps, bright exhaust tip, leather-wrapped steering wheel and shifter, a 260-watt Pioneer sound system with subwoofer, FE3 sport suspension and a bright chrome exterior trim. Seventeen-inch painted aluminum wheels are standard, with optional high polished forged aluminum 17" wheels. Two-level heated leather seats also are available on both LT packages.

HHR production begins in the second quarter in Ramos, Mexico. Vehicles will be in dealerships by late summer. More information about HHR is available on http://www.chevyhhr.com .
